Strain-dependent shear-band structure in a Zr-based bulk metallic glass

C. Liu et al.

Summary: This study provides strong evidence for the accumulation of structural damage in Zr-based bulk metallic glass as a result of shear strain admitted by shear bands. Analysis of shear-band structure with high-angle annular dark field transmission electron microscopy reveals scattered data with an overall trend of increasing local volume dilatation with increasing shear strain. However, locally, a variety of trends are observed, highlighting the strong heterogeneity of structural damage in shear bands in metallic glasses.

SCRIPTA MATERIALIA (2021)
